FAQ

Questions people ask

Who does Elliott Forman coach?

Founders, CEOs, and executive teams — typically in businesses between $1M and $50M in revenue that are profitable but plateaued, or facing a decision they have been postponing.

What does a coaching engagement look like?

It starts with a business strategy session that diagnoses the real constraint, then moves into a structured cadence of working sessions focused on revenue architecture, operations, leadership, and execution accountability.

How is this different from consulting?

A consultant produces a deck. Elliott works the problem alongside the operator and holds them to the decisions made — because he is still running a company himself and knows the plan is worthless without the follow-through.

How quickly do clients see results?

Most engagements produce at least one structural decision in the first session. Measurable revenue or margin change typically follows within one to two quarters, depending on the size of the pivot.

Does he coach teams as well as individuals?

Yes. Leadership-team engagements focus on alignment, ownership, and decision speed — usually the highest-leverage fix in a founder-led business.
